Output c3a4f602e32fb3e48a11d7381b1ec9c3aef3fca28362ccd949c869f1957c79a6:0

value
27553219
script pubkey
OP_0 OP_PUSHBYTES_20 de5f51978c04902570421dbe7c2f6de73f94e54d
address
bc1qme04r9uvqjgz2uzzrkl8ctmduulefe2dyp0xkp
transaction
c3a4f602e32fb3e48a11d7381b1ec9c3aef3fca28362ccd949c869f1957c79a6
confirmations
126904
spent
true